Output cfc95c6acc15117708e288782453373d4a0bb456eaa8e722443fa3e3e9213e76:1

value
1598497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63a5df5a9b3d33080e45bcb43712223021b08ee1 OP_EQUAL
address
3AmuXZEsmZwVh6U4SmCEhWMbcSkuRWNZbD
transaction
cfc95c6acc15117708e288782453373d4a0bb456eaa8e722443fa3e3e9213e76